The Exumas, are a chain of islands located in the Bahamas, a mesmerizing tropical paradise that promises an unforgettable escape from the hustle and bustle of everyday life. This collection of 365 islands and cays offers pristine white sandy beaches, crystal-clear turquoise waters, and abundant marine life, making it a haven for water enthusiasts and nature lovers alike.
